FireMonkey-Stil-Designer
Nach oben zu Anpassen von FireMonkey-Anwendungen mit Stilen
Inhaltsverzeichnis
Übersicht
Der FireMonkey-Stil-Designer unterstützt Sie beim Erstellen, Bearbeiten und Testen von FireMonkey-Stilen. In diesem Abschnitt wird erläutert, wie der FireMonkey-Stil-Designer geöffnet wird.
So öffnen Sie den FireMonkey-Stil-Designer:
- Für die Arbeit mit Plattformstilen doppelklicken Sie im Formular-Designer oder in der Strukturansicht auf eine Stilbuch-Komponente.
- Für die Arbeit mit benutzerdefinierten Stilen verwenden Sie die folgenden Befehle des Kontextmenüs, das angezeigt wird, wenn Sie mit der rechten Maustaste auf eine mit Stilen versehene Komponente klicken:
- Standardstil bearbeiten:
- Öffnet ein neues FireMonkey-Stil-Designer-Fenster, in den Sie den Stil für die Komponentenklasse bearbeiten können. Wenn Sie beispielsweise mit der rechten Maustaste auf eine Schaltfläche klicken, können Sie das Objekt "buttonStyle" bearbeiten (einen Standardstil für die Klasse TButton).
- Benutzerdefinierten Stil bearbeiten:
- Öffnet ein neues FireMonkey-Stil-Designer-Fenster, in den Sie den ausgewählten Steuerelementstil bearbeiten können. Wenn Sie beispielsweise mit der rechten Maustaste auf eine Schaltfläche klicken, können Sie das Objekt "button1Style" bearbeiten (einen Stil nur für diese Schaltfläche).
- Standardstil bearbeiten:
Weitere Informationen zu FireMonkey-Stilen finden Sie unter Anpassen von FireMonkey-Anwendungen mit Stilen und Anwenden von FireMonkey-Stilen.
Das Fenster des FireMonkey-Stil-Designers
Der FireMonkey-Stil-Designer verfügt über einen eigenen Objekt-Viewer, der mit der Strukturansicht und dem Objektinspektor von RAD Studio zusammenarbeitet.
- Im Objekt-Viewer des FireMonkey-Stil-Designers werden die ausgewählten Komponenten angezeigt.
- In der Strukturansicht können Sie die Stile und deren Komponenten auswählen.
- Im Objektinspektor können die Eigenschaften bearbeitet werden.
Objekt-Viewer
Das Fenster Objekt-Viewer des Designers befindet sich in der Mitte des Designfensters und zeigt die in der Strukturansicht ausgewählten Komponenten an. In der folgenden Abbildung ist der Knoten months in der Strukturansicht ausgewählt, und das Rechteck mit dem Popup-Fenster wird im Objekt-Viewer angezeigt.
Im Objektinspektor können Sie die Einstellungen der in der Strukturansicht ausgewählten Komponenten ändern, und die Änderungen werden im Objekt-Viewer angezeigt.
Strukturansicht
In der Strukturansicht, die sich standardmäßig links oben im IDE-Fenster befindet, wird die Hierarchie der einzelnen Komponenten des ausgewählten Steuerelements (Objekts) angezeigt.
Beispielsweise zeigt der folgende Screenshot des Beispiels MetropolisUIFlipViewDemo:
- Eine Kalender-Komponente (TSubImage)
- Das Steuerelement TPopupBox (ein untergeordnetes Element von TSubImage), das die Monatsnamen anzeigt (der Stil calendarlabelstyle ist im Objektinspektor auf die Eigenschaft StyleLookup gesetzt)
Symbolleiste des FireMonkey-Stil-Designers
Die Symbolleiste des FireMonkey-Stil-Designers enthält die folgenden Schaltflächen:
Element | Beschreibung |
---|---|
Öffnet ein Dialogfeld, in dem Sie die zu ladende Navigieren Sie zum Auswählen eines FireMonkey-Stils zum Ordner Redist in Ihrem RAD Studio-Installationsverzeichnis, normalerweise:
| |
Speichert aktuelle Stile als | |
Löscht alle Stile, die aktuell im Designer-Fenster geöffnet sind. | |
Plattformauswahl |
Wählt die Plattform aus, die bearbeitet werden soll. |
Fügt der Plattform-Liste eine neue Plattform hinzu. | |
Entfernt die aktuell ausgewählte Plattform von der Plattform-Liste. | |
Übernehmen |
Weist die Änderungen den Objekten im Designer-Fenster zu. |
Übernehmen und schließen |
Weist die Änderungen den Objekten zu und schließt das Designer-Fenster. |
Abbrechen |
Schließt den Stil-Designer und verwirft alle Änderungen. |
Siehe auch
- Anpassen von FireMonkey-Anwendungen mit Stilen
- Anwenden von FireMonkey-Stilen
- Bearbeiten eines FireMonkey-Stils
- Arbeiten mit nativen und benutzerdefinierten FireMonkey-Stilen
- Verwenden von Stilen, die von Komponenten aus in der IDE installierten Entwurfszeit-Packages definiert wurden
- Verwenden von Stilen für iOS: Stile für Mehrfachauflösung sowie schwarze und transparente Stile
- Bitmap-Stil-Designer
- StyleLookup-Unterstützung für Metropolis-UI-Steuerelemente
- Konvertieren eines VCL-Stils in einen FireMonkey-Stil
- FMX.Styles